Joshua Brand is a writer, producer, and director best known for co-creating St. Elsewhere, I'll Fly Away and Northern Exposure. His plays Babyface and Grunts were produced in Los Angeles and New York. His play The Real Me was a 2012 finalist at the O'Neill Playwrights Conference. In 2013 he received the Paddy Chayefsky Lifetime Achievement Award from the Writer's Guild of America.
